ingredients

  • 13 cup of julianne strips Canadian bacon
  • 1 small onion, diced
  • 1 unbaked pie shell (I cheat and buy the frozen)
  • 1 cup shredded monterey jack cheese
  • 1 cup cooked wild rice
  • 3 eggs
  • 1 12 cups light cream
  • 12 teaspoon salt
  • 1 dash hot pepper sauce
Advertisement

directions

  • Heat Oven to 350.
  • Fry Canadian Bacon and onion until onion is cooked through.
  • Spread mixture evenly in pie shell.
  • Sprinkle with cheese and Wild Rice.
  • Whip eggs, cream, salt and hot pepper sauce until well blended.
  • Pour over Wild Rice mixture.
  • Bake for 50 minutes or until center of Quiche is set.
